Dear sir, 

              Can you explain difference for task 2 , 7 and 8 questions .

7 th I'm tired. I _think____ I'll go to bed now.

8th  Can you make less noise? I __m thinking____.

AdamJK's picture
LearnEnglish
team

Dear Subhash,
That's a good question! In question 7, the speaker is describing a decision they are making as they are speaking. We often use 'I think I'll...' for that. In question 7, the speaker is describing an action they are in the middle of - thinking.
